CarbonScape, a New Zealand company, has secured an $18 million investment from Chinese battery manufacturer Contemporary Amperex Technology Co. Ltd. (CATL), Finnish forestry giant Stora Enso, and other investors. This funding round is aimed at dramatically increasing CarbonScape's production capabilities for biographite, which is made from forestry by-products like wood chips. The company plans to establish production facilities in Europe and the United States, allowing for localized supply chains for battery materials.

CarbonScape's patented technology produces a bio-based substitute for graphite that is a "drop-in alternative" for the lithium-ion battery industry. This biographite is carbon-negative, saving up to 30 metric tons of carbon dioxide emissions per tonne compared to synthetic or mined graphite. Graphite constitutes up to half the weight of a lithium-ion battery, and its production is the largest single carbon emitter in the battery raw material supply chain. Switching to biographite could cut the carbon footprint of each battery by 30%.

The investment highlights a strategic move to reduce Western reliance on China, which currently dominates graphite production. CarbonScape claims its technology can meet half the projected demand for EV and grid-scale batteries by using less than 5% of forestry by-products. This comes as the global demand for graphite is projected to outstrip supply by 777,000 tonnes annually by 2030. Ivan Williams, CarbonScape’s CEO, emphasized that this investment supports sustainable sourcing for global decarbonization and will help Western battery manufacturers counter supply chain instability by onshoring critical material production. CATL itself is actively investing in upstream mineral resources and sees mining as the current bottleneck in battery supply.
